Debian用户可通过更换软件源(repositories)来显著提升系统更新和软件安装的速度。选择合适的软件源,如国内镜像站,能减少因地理位置远导致的网络延迟,从而加快下载速度。操作简便,只需编辑/etc/apt/sources.list
文件,替换为更快的源地址,并运行apt update
更新软件包列表即可。这一步骤对于提升Debian系统的使用效率和体验至关重要。
在Linux的世界里,Debian以其稳定、安全、自由的特点赢得了众多开发者和用户的青睐,对于国内用户而言,直接使用Debian官方的软件源(repositories)进行软件更新和安装时,可能会遇到速度较慢的问题,这是因为官方源主要位于国外,受网络延迟和带宽限制影响,****不尽如人意,为了改善这一状况,我们可以选择更换为国内的软件源,也就是常说的“换源”,本文将详细介绍Debian换源的过程,帮助大家轻松提升系统更新与软件安装的速度。
Debian换源步骤
1、备份原始源列表
在进行任何修改之前,建议先备份当前的源列表文件,Debian的源列表通常位于/etc/apt/sources.list
文件中,你可以使用文本编辑器(如nano或vim)打开并**其内容到另一个文件中保存。
```bash
sudo cp /etc/apt/sources.list /etc/apt/sources.list.bak
```
2、编辑源列表文件
使用文本编辑器打开/etc/apt/sources.list
文件,准备替换其中的内容,这里以阿里云源为例,但你也可以选择其他如清华大学、中科大等提供的Debian镜像源。
```bash
sudo nano /etc/apt/sources.list
```
在打开的编辑器中,删除或注释掉(在行首添加#
)原有的所有内容,然后粘贴你选择的国内源的地址,阿里云Debian源的示例如下(注意替换为适合你Debian版本的源):
```
deb http://mirrors.aliyun.com/debian/ buster main non-free contrib
deb-src http://mirrors.aliyun.com/debian/ buster main non-free contrib
deb http://mirrors.aliyun.com/debian/ buster-updates main non-free contrib
deb-src http://mirrors.aliyun.com/debian/ buster-updates main non-free contrib
deb http://mirrors.aliyun.com/debian/ buster-backports main non-free contrib
deb-src http://mirrors.aliyun.com/debian/ buster-backports main non-free contrib
deb http://mirrors.aliyun.com/debian-security/ buster/updates main non-free contrib
deb-src http://mirrors.aliyun.com/debian-security/ buster/updates main non-free contrib
```
请确保将buster
替换为你的Debian版本号,如bullseye
对应Debian 11。
3、更新软件包列表
保存并关闭文件后,运行以下命令来更新你的软件包列表,以便apt能够识别新的源。
```bash
sudo apt update
```
4、(可选)添加额外的软件仓库
除了主源外,Debian用户还经常需要添加额外的软件仓库来获取更多软件包,这可以通过在/etc/apt/sources.list.d/
目录下创建新的.list
文件来实现,或者通过添加PPA(对于基于Debian的Ubuntu系统)等机制。
5、享受更快的****
完成上述步骤后,你就可以享受更快的软件更新和安装速度了,无论是安装新软件还是进行系统更新,apt都会从你选择的国内源中下载数据,从而显著提高效率。
Debian换源常见问题解答
Q: 我怎么知道我的Debian版本是什么?
A: 你可以通过运行cat /etc/debian_version
命令来查看你的Debian版本号,输出11.1
表示你正在使用Debian 11(代号bullseye)。
Q: 我应该选择哪个国内源?
A: 选择哪个国内源主要取决于你的地理位置和网络环境,选择离你较近且网络状况良好的镜像源会获得更好的****,阿里云、清华大学、中科大等都是不错的选择,你可以尝试几个不同的源,看看哪个最适合你。
Q: 换源后遇到软件包无法下载或安装问题怎么办?
A: 如果换源后遇到软件包无法下载或安装的问题,首先检查源地址是否正确,包括Debian版本号和仓库类型(如main、non-free、contrib等),尝试运行sudo apt update
来更新软件包列表,确保apt能够识别新的源,如果问题依旧,可以检查网络连接,或者尝试更换其他国内源,查看apt的错误输出信息也能提供解决问题的线索。
评论已关闭